Under Norfolk's summer heat, a flat roof's membrane choice drives lifespan more than almost anything else: white TPO or a reflective coating keeps surface temperatures 40 to 60 degrees lower than dark EPDM and extends service life significantly. Common flat roof systems in Norfolk include TPO (heat-welded, energy-efficient), EPDM (durable rubber membrane), and modified bitumen — each with different cost, longevity, and maintenance profiles worth discussing with a local contractor.

What Norfolk's climate means for flat roof

  • Reflective TPO or a white coating earns its premium in Norfolk, where dark membranes absorb punishing heat and age years faster.
  • Norfolk's freeze-thaw cycling works open membrane seams and flashing laps — heat-welded TPO seams outlast taped or adhered ones in this climate.
  • On Norfolk's coast, fully-adhered or mechanically-fastened membranes resist wind uplift far better than ballasted systems a storm can scatter.

Flat Roof in Norfolk — FAQ

The three most common flat roof systems: TPO (thermoplastic polyolefin) at $5.50–$9/sq ft installed — most popular for energy efficiency and heat-welded seams; EPDM rubber membrane at $4.50–$8/sq ft — durable and long-lasting; modified bitumen at $3–$7/sq ft — traditional and economical. For commercial applications, TPO is the industry standard. For low-slope residential roofs, EPDM or modified bitumen often make more sense.
EPDM and modified bitumen roofs last 20–25 years with proper maintenance. TPO systems typically last 15–20 years. The key to flat roof longevity is drainage maintenance — clogged drains allow water pooling which degrades any membrane rapidly. Annual inspections and drain clearing in spring and fall extend flat roof life significantly.
Flat roofs have a higher leak risk when drains are clogged and water pools. A properly installed flat roof with maintained drainage performs reliably for decades. The most common failure point is around penetrations (vents, HVAC units, skylights) and at seams. Annual inspections catch 90% of potential problems before they become active leaks.

Most Virginia jurisdictions require a building permit for a re-roof or tear-off; minor repairs often do not. A reputable local contractor pulls the permit, schedules the inspection, and builds to code. Virginia Contractor License required for all work.
If the roof is under 15 years old and damage covers less than about a third of the surface, a repair to the shingles, flashing, or drip edge usually makes sense. Past 20 years, or when repair nears half the cost of a re-roof, a full tear-off is the better long-term value. A free inspection settles it.
White TPO (thermoplastic polyolefin) is the dominant choice for new flat roofs in hot climates like Norfolk: its reflective surface keeps membrane temperature dramatically lower than dark EPDM, which absorbs heat and ages faster under intense sun. Modified bitumen with a granulated cap sheet is an older alternative that performs adequately but runs hotter. Whichever system you choose, plan for a reflective coating renewal on the manufacturer's recommended cycle — it extends membrane life and cuts cooling load in attic-adjacent spaces.
TPO (thermoplastic polyolefin) uses heat-welded seams and a white reflective surface — the current industry standard for new commercial and residential flat roofs, best for energy efficiency. EPDM (ethylene propylene diene monomer) is a rubber membrane installed with taped or adhesive seams — very durable and forgiving, widely used on residential flat roofs for decades. Modified bitumen is a reinforced asphalt sheet applied by torch or cold adhesive — economical and familiar to many local Norfolk contractors, though it runs warmer than TPO and may require more frequent coating. Cost, pitch, and building type typically dictate the right choice — a Norfolk flat-roof specialist can walk you through the tradeoffs for your specific structure.
